1.0.0 • Published 28 days ago
@berufungirnpm/asperiores-consequatur-natus v1.0.0
@berufungirnpm/asperiores-consequatur-natus
An ES2017 spec-compliant Object.entries
shim. Invoke its "shim" method to shim Object.entries
if it is unavailable or noncompliant.
This package implements the es-shim API interface. It works in an ES3-supported environment and complies with the spec.
Most common usage:
var assert = require('assert');
var entries = require('@berufungirnpm/asperiores-consequatur-natus');
var obj = { a: 1, b: 2, c: 3 };
var expected = [['a', 1], ['b', 2], ['c', 3]];
if (typeof Symbol === 'function' && typeof Symbol() === 'symbol') {
// for environments with Symbol support
var sym = Symbol();
obj[sym] = 4;
obj.d = sym;
expected.push(['d', sym]);
}
assert.deepEqual(entries(obj), expected);
if (!Object.entries) {
entries.shim();
}
assert.deepEqual(Object.entries(obj), expected);
Tests
Simply clone the repo, npm install
, and run npm test
statelessfilter0dragbundlerincludesapollovarsmoveperformancefunctionsimmutableargvpackage.jsonglacierelectronasterisksecmascriptcurlmapreduceignoreintrinsicArray.prototype.filterBigInt64Array3dmkdirfpssetPrototypeOfprototypequoteworkflowvestfastifygetPrototypeOfconsolecommandkeyHyBibundlingdircoreReactiveExtensionsfindLastpositivesimpledbawseventDispatcher_.extendTypedArraydatetrimRightsortediteratesyntaxjQuerybrowserslistnamelengthdefinepatchstabletypedarraysspeedjestutilityutil.inspectwarningmanipulationclass-validatorfixed-widthpromisesindicatorECMAScript 2019entriesES6flattencloudsearchstructuredClonetextsyntaxerrorlintflatMaprm -rfagentminimalES5isConcatSpreadablemomentbytedom-testing-libraryconcatconcurrencydependency managershebangassertsmochaurlpropertyprotoasynctoolkitpolyfilliamlistenersinferencedeepcloneprotocol-buffersArray.prototype.flatpackage managerArray.prototype.findLastReactiveXcacheconcatMapanimationtyped arraysharedarraybufferchromiumsliceprivate dataflatio-tseast-asian-widthargumentcommand-linefastfile systemcallboundperformantredirecthttpiefunctionnumberdayjsresolveObject.fromEntriessearchwritablefast-clonespinnerfullwidthrangeerrortypanionweakmaptslibfastcopyboundtraversecolores-shim APIcharactersES3ECMAScript 2021requirepropertiesisstyleguidecloudfrontcall-bindsuperagentlogimportvpc256deepa11yargsWebSocketfast-deep-copyfull-widthemojiespreeAsyncIteratorreact-hooksec2regular expressionhelpertermloggingJSON-Schemaebstypedarrayes-abstractcolumnsajvsideArray.prototype.findLastIndextaskidentifiersexpressiontrimxhrgitignoreomitObject.getPrototypeOfStreamArray.prototype.flattenenvironmentwafES2019ajaxpicomatchmetadataposefscircularES8yamlmulti-packagergbbuffersthrottlextermset@@toStringTagbrowserlistinlocationnegativeserializationiteratorhigher-orderpostcsstapesource mapschemaECMAScript 3prettyquerydeep-clonechinesereworklinewrapconsumebrowsertapArrayelbroutingsymbolsgetOwnPropertyDescriptorfindutilgraphqllook-upspringreadableclonejshintenvironmentsgetterspecdatastructurepluginSymbolartnegative zerotrimEndes2016streamses6matchessomereact-testing-librarykinesishasOwnduplexeveryinspectreact posereact-hook-formjasminees8jsondebuggertimeRxregular expressionsframereventEmitteridkeysmatchenvcharacterbinroute53bluebirdinvariantquerystringzxlimitedtypedes5preserve-symlinksinternal slotparsertranspilerString.prototype.matchAllmapObject.isglobrequestfast-copyObject.entriesmkdirpredactwrapefficientpopmotioncodescloudtrailcss-in-jsInt8ArrayWeakSetECMAScript 6nodejscliviewsuperstructreuseeslint-pluginwriteUint8ArraydataViewlazyURLSearchParamsworkspace:*ECMAScript 2017utilitiesregularflagFloat64ArrayInt16Arrayhashequalityreadendpointasciireact animationSymbol.toStringTagdataviewshrinkwrapECMAScript 2015transformregular-expressionsymlinksarraybuffercloudformationcopyTypeScriptpackageoffsetweaksetvisualloggerwaapiObservableexecjoifolderTypeBoxassertionescapetakeloadbalancingdiffpipeESECMAScript 2016String.prototype.trimimmer[[Prototype]]expressqueueMicrotaskexecuteRFC-6455parentswordbreakWebSocketssesfunctionalequalstyled-componentskarmajsmimeassigncontainsphonees-shimstestbufferreactnamesserializerrapidarrayclientInt32ArrayJSONrfc4122cjkfast-deep-cloneerrorcolumnemrreal-timeeslintcode pointsstringterminalfeeddeep-copyuuidchannelwhichMapformssequencedescriptorcompareloadingPushchildfindupoptimistgroupBysubprocessformsettingsdynamodbObject.keysformatfullES7optimizerruntimedescriptorsspawnjsxeslintpluginunicodepushcomputed-typesfigletreadablestreambddratebreakqueuestringifynativesafesortapitrimStartObject.valuesstylingCSSStyleDeclarationmergearktypenodeemitgetintrinsicconfigvariableshelpersgdprwhatwges2018getjapanesebanneramazonworkerUnderscoreess3proxyfind-upWeakMapvalidationstyleObservableswidthbyteLengtheventsrecursiveparentrmdirStreamssnsES2017genericsstreamhasidleregexplibphonenumberaccessorownhardlinkslockfilevalidbinariesmatchAlltddenderdefinePropertytostringtagparsingArrayBuffer#slice.envlinkstylesl10nPromiseArrayBuffermodulestartersqseslintconfigObject.assigntoArrayconfigurablepyyamltoStringTagtc39mkdirscsspnpm9colourES2022arraysforEachobjdebugdeletecryptobusydeterministicES2021xmlUint32ArrayttyECMAScript 7testingECMAScript 2023fnmatchreduxaccessibilitydatalastObject.definePropertyCSSES2023redux-toolkitponyfillcallprotobuffastcloneprophtmlUint8ClampedArraymake dirdescriptioncloudwatches2017IteratorautoprefixerlocalECMAScript 2018hookstypeerrorglobalextensionshellECMAScript 2020outputtypespostcss-plugintelephoneextraprunefetchstdlibspinnersi18natomFunction.prototype.namegraphql-clientmobileinternalsameValueZerooptionObjectcore-jssettertoSortedSetrsscall-boundmrurmStyleSheetnpmignoremakeguidregexbyteOffsetslotelasticachechaitoobjectcolorsjsdomyupcreatelookArrayBuffer.prototype.slicecheckrm -frinstallwaitautoscalinghasOwnPropertyimportexportrulessymlinkformattingairbnbtypemimetypesjavascriptprivatepreprocessordroppromisepersistentsetImmediateshamratelimitmodulesqsnopereduceBigUint64ArraywgetonceremoveinputcoerciblebindMicrosoftstreams2serializeArray.prototype.includeshookform__proto__validateassertfindLastIndextouchpathsymbolreducergesturesES2018uninstallfiletypesafeprocessinstallerrdsestreezeroprefixthreeiterationvaluepackagesfunction.lengthURLbinarycallbackcollectionmime-dbparse.gitignoretypescriptcallbindArray.prototype.flatMapcompilerastwalkingbeanstalkawesomesauceroutehas-ownglobalsvaluesES2015storagegatewaycommanderawaitrandomtoolsprogressflagsmonorepobatchlimitscheme-validationchromees7ES2016dependenciesReflect.getPrototypeOflruECMAScript 5wordwrapdomfromsharedtesterzodform-validationobjectstringifier-0shimexecfileansiRxJSgetoptschemecensortswalkESnextrobustavalanguagehttpsjsdiffArray.prototype.containsextenddirectorykoreanes2015forkRegExp.prototype.flagsdeepcopytypeofcollection.es6enumerableFloat32ArraythroatECMAScript 2022RegExp#flagsdotenvtrimLeftUint16Array
@berufungirnpm/a-nulla-totam@berufungirnpm/ab-fuga-facilis@berufungirnpm/accusamus-modi-dolores@berufungirnpm/aperiam-repudiandae-commodi@berufungirnpm/at-voluptate-iste@berufungirnpm/consectetur-repudiandae-explicabo@berufungirnpm/dicta-non-eligendi@berufungirnpm/ducimus-minima-quos@berufungirnpm/eos-odit-quo@berufungirnpm/exercitationem-vel-dolorum@berufungirnpm/harum-rerum-esse@berufungirnpm/illum-vitae-dignissimos@berufungirnpm/laborum-deserunt-commodi@berufungirnpm/laudantium-blanditiis-eos@berufungirnpm/minus-illo-id@berufungirnpm/natus-nihil-sed@berufungirnpm/officia-corporis-praesentium@berufungirnpm/quas-sunt-error@berufungirnpm/qui-quasi-dicta@berufungirnpm/reprehenderit-illum-quam@berufungirnpm/suscipit-molestias-hic@berufungirnpm/temporibus-a-dolore@berufungirnpm/ullam-error-tempore@berufungirnpm/vel-impedit-nobis@berufungirnpm/vitae-dignissimos-optio@rtyughnnpm/molestiae-accusamus-minima-vitaegive-advice-10thsky-app-function-3tul-crypto-fuc-1tul-crypto-fuc-2
1.0.0
28 days ago